.legal_legalContainer__Ss370{min-height:100vh;background:linear-gradient(135deg,#1e2a3e,#233d36);padding:2rem 1rem}.legal_legalContent__cPJsk{max-width:900px;margin:0 auto;background:#2d3748;border-radius:1rem;padding:3rem;box-shadow:0 10px 35px rgba(0,0,0,.5);border:1px solid #3c4658}.legal_header__A7FFv{text-align:center;margin-bottom:3rem;border-bottom:2px solid #4a5568;padding-bottom:2rem}.legal_backLink__xIbwe{display:inline-block;color:#63b3ed;text-decoration:none;margin-bottom:1rem;font-weight:500;transition:color .2s}.legal_backLink__xIbwe:hover{color:#90cdf4}.legal_header__A7FFv h1{font-size:2.5rem;color:#edf2f7;margin-bottom:.5rem;font-weight:700}.legal_header__A7FFv p{color:#a0aec0;font-size:1.1rem}.legal_lastUpdated__sgZ48{margin-top:.5rem}.legal_version__jT8YR{color:#48bb78!important;font-weight:600}.legal_section__cYjF0{margin-bottom:2.5rem}.legal_section__cYjF0 h2{font-size:1.5rem;color:#63b3ed;margin-bottom:1rem;font-weight:600}.legal_section__cYjF0 h3{font-size:1.2rem;margin-top:1.5rem}.legal_section__cYjF0 h3,.legal_subheading___AW0g{color:#90cdf4;margin-bottom:.75rem;font-weight:600}.legal_subheading___AW0g{font-size:1.1rem;margin-top:1.25rem}.legal_section__cYjF0 p{color:#f7fafc;line-height:1.8;margin-bottom:1rem;font-size:1rem}.legal_section__cYjF0 ol,.legal_section__cYjF0 ul{color:#f7fafc;line-height:1.8;margin-bottom:1rem;padding-left:2rem}.legal_section__cYjF0 li{margin-bottom:.5rem}.legal_section__cYjF0 a{color:#63b3ed;text-decoration:none;font-weight:500}.legal_section__cYjF0 a:hover{color:#90cdf4;text-decoration:underline}.legal_subsection__I9reV{background:#1a202c;border-radius:.75rem;padding:1.5rem;border:1px solid #4a5568;margin-top:1rem}.legal_subsection__I9reV p{margin-bottom:.5rem}.legal_exampleBox__kVyIw{background:#1a202c;border-radius:.75rem;padding:1.5rem;border:2px solid #48bb78;margin:1rem 0}.legal_exampleBox__kVyIw p{margin-bottom:.5rem;color:#f7fafc}.legal_contactBox__kEaE7{background:#1a202c;border-radius:.75rem;padding:1.5rem;border:1px solid #4a5568;margin:1rem 0}.legal_contactBox__kEaE7 h4{color:#90cdf4;margin-bottom:.75rem;font-size:1.1rem}.legal_contactBox__kEaE7 p{margin-bottom:.5rem;color:#f7fafc}.legal_contactInfo__DBhaw{background:#1a202c;border-radius:.75rem;padding:1.5rem;border:1px solid #4a5568}.legal_contactInfo__DBhaw p{color:#f7fafc;margin-bottom:.5rem;font-weight:500}.legal_footer__BjVX8{margin-top:3rem;padding-top:2rem;border-top:2px solid #4a5568;text-align:center}.legal_backButton__Grbio{display:inline-block;background:linear-gradient(90deg,#4299e1,#3182ce);color:white;padding:.75rem 1.5rem;border-radius:9999px;text-decoration:none;font-weight:600;margin-bottom:1rem;transition:all .2s ease}.legal_backButton__Grbio:hover{transform:translateY(-2px);box-shadow:0 6px 18px rgba(66,153,225,.4)}.legal_footer__BjVX8 p{color:#a0aec0;font-size:.9rem;margin-top:.5rem}@media (max-width:768px){.legal_legalContent__cPJsk{padding:2rem 1.5rem}.legal_header__A7FFv h1{font-size:2rem}}